Instructions
Pretzel Crust
In a large bowl, mix crushed pretzels, butter, and brown sugar. Press into the bottom of a 9x13 pan. Bake at 350 degrees Fahrenheit for 10-15 minutes or until golden brown. Let cool completely (1hr) as you mix together the other layers.
Cream Cheese Layer
Mix cream cheese, 1 C powdered sugar, I C whipped topping in a medium bowl and set aside.
Pumpkin Fluff Layer
In a large bowl, mix together pumpkin, pudding mix, half and half, whipped topping, and pumpkin spice. set aside.
Assembly
Spread cream cheese mixture over pretzel crust.
Carefully spread pumpkin layer evenly over cream cheese.
Top with whipped topping and chill 1hr to overnight. Garnish with ¼ C crushed pretzels and ¼ chocolate chips before serving. Drizzle with semi-sweet chocolate sauce.
